【Mybatis】学习笔记01:连接数据库,实现增删改 2
在核心配置文件中引入映射文件测试import cc.mllt.edumybatisclass01.jdbc.mapper.UserMapper; import org.apache.ibatis.io.Resources; import org.apache.ibatis.session.SqlSe...
【Mybatis】学习笔记01:连接数据库,实现增删改 1
创建文件引入Mybatis和mysql驱动Maven Repository: org.mybatis » mybatis (mvnrepository.com)<!-- https://mvnrepository.com/artifact/org.mybatis/mybatis --> ...
IDEA下创建SpringBoot+MyBatis+MySql项目实现动态登录与注册功能
Just Code It一、搭建SpringBoot项目1.1、file ——> new ——> project——> Spring Initializr——> next——> next——> next——> finish注意选择包依赖关系Web下的Spri...
mybatis学习笔记(2)两种配置实现增删改查
第二天学习mybatis,发现框架的存在确实是省了我们很多时间,我们完全可以把一些操作简化,或者实现简单的封装提供我们使用。昨天是跟着教程云里雾里的实现了配置,今天再次使用就方便很多。 String resource="conf.xml"; //使用类加载mybatis驱动文件,&...
MyBatis之xml开发and注解开发--实现增删改查功能
一:注解开发1.1 通用Mapper和注解可混用,写在同一个接口中对于一些简单的普通的增删改查,接口可继承通用Mapper进行实现对于一些复杂的增删改查功能可在接口方法上写明注解sql 开发实现2.2 通用Mapper(对于单表而言)2.2.1 准备说明仅仅适用于单表而言的增删改查所创建的接口只需继...
全栈开发实战|人事管理系统的设计与实现(Spring Boot + Vue 3 + MyBatis)
01、系统设计系统总体目标是构建某单位的人事信息管理平台,不仅满足目前的业务需要,还要满足公司未来的发展,而且具备良好的可扩展性,形成公司未来人力资源管理信息化平台。1●系统功能需求人力资源部门的管理员成功登录系统后,具有如下功能:1、部门管理:主要用于描述组织的部门信息,以及部门的上...
【SSM框架】Mybatis详解07(源码自取)之动态代理的实现
文章目录✨前言动态代理存在的意义动态代理的实现规范动态代理实现的步骤· 1)建表Users2)新建maven工程,刷新可视化3)修改目录4)修改pom.xml文件,添加依赖5)添加jdbc.properti...
Mybatis 中 Mapper 接口的存储与实现
01、前言在平常我们写的 SSM 框架中, 定义了 Mapper 接口与 .xml 对应的 SQL 文件, 在 Service 层直接注入 xxxMapper 就可以了也没有看到像 JDBC 操作数据库的操作, Mybatis 在中间是如何为我们省略下这些重复繁琐的操作呢这里使用 Mybatis 源...
面试官:说说 MyBatis 二级缓存?关联刷新实现?我懵B了。。(2)
3、关联缓存刷新实现打开二级缓存,本地项目使用 MyBatis Plusmybatis-plus.configuration.cache-enabled=true主要用到自定义注解CacheRelations,自定义缓存实现RelativeCache和缓存上下文RelativeCacheContex...
面试官:说说 MyBatis 二级缓存?关联刷新实现?我懵B了。。(1)
1、MyBatis缓存介绍Mybatis提供对缓存的支持,但是在没有配置的默认情况下,它只开启一级缓存,二级缓存需要手动开启。一级缓存只是相对于同一个SqlSession而言。 也就是针对于同一事务,多次执行同一Mapper的相同查询方法,第一查询后,MyBatis会将查询结果放入缓存,在中间不涉及...
本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。
社区圈子